Output 93f9291a18d56bbd50a912035cf5da4310d81679aa6123292f0e75562e32c250:11

value
89022098
script pubkey
OP_HASH160 OP_PUSHBYTES_20 efee18e0581dbd9eeca08ca20a643f6a13293f03 OP_EQUAL
address
MVmnxZPfHuuuiQ8sV58VR7FNLDJFNUyW2E
transaction
93f9291a18d56bbd50a912035cf5da4310d81679aa6123292f0e75562e32c250
spent
true